What changed here
DerivedThe seat changed hands: Rashtriya Janata Dal (RJD) lost it to Janata Dal (United) (JDU), which now leads by 19.2%.
Boundaries were redrawn between 2004 and 2009 — the comparison is matched by name and is indicative only.
- JDU vote shareJDU went from 33.0% to 40.4% of the vote here (+7.3%).
- New challengerIndian National Congress (INC) finished second with 21.2% — it did not contest here in 2004.
- Vote fragmentedThe top two took only 61.6% between them, down from 80.2% — the field split more ways.
- TurnoutTurnout fell 12.1% to 42.5%.
